Output 59886650ad8aa5dc71d458c5a19676083dc333918221ce1347cec73cfe2fd189:382

value
101194
script pubkey
OP_0 OP_PUSHBYTES_20 499fb11a05f3b769f7445ddfc7aa26bcd1894528
address
tb1qfx0mzxs97wmkna6yth0u023xhngcj3fg69yl0c
transaction
59886650ad8aa5dc71d458c5a19676083dc333918221ce1347cec73cfe2fd189
confirmations
129
spent
false